当前位置:首页 > 科技 > 正文

燃烧室与哈希表优化:一场速度与智慧的较量

  • 科技
  • 2025-05-23 23:02:32
  • 2617
摘要: 在现代科技的舞台上,燃烧室与哈希表优化如同两位来自不同领域的斗士,各自拥有独特的技能和使命。燃烧室,作为内燃机的核心部件,承载着将燃料转化为机械能的重任;而哈希表优化,则是计算机科学中一种高效的数据存储与检索技术。两者看似风马牛不相及,实则在各自的领域中都...

在现代科技的舞台上,燃烧室与哈希表优化如同两位来自不同领域的斗士,各自拥有独特的技能和使命。燃烧室,作为内燃机的核心部件,承载着将燃料转化为机械能的重任;而哈希表优化,则是计算机科学中一种高效的数据存储与检索技术。两者看似风马牛不相及,实则在各自的领域中都追求极致的性能与效率。本文将带你走进这两者的奇妙世界,探索它们如何在各自的领域中发挥着不可替代的作用,以及它们之间可能存在的隐秘联系。

# 燃烧室:内燃机的心脏

燃烧室,作为内燃机的心脏,是燃料与空气混合后发生化学反应的地方。它不仅决定了发动机的性能,还影响着整个车辆的燃油经济性和排放水平。燃烧室的设计需要综合考虑多个因素,包括燃料的类型、发动机的转速、气缸的形状和尺寸等。一个高效的燃烧室能够实现更完全的燃料燃烧,从而提高发动机的效率和动力输出。

在现代汽车工业中,燃烧室的设计已经达到了前所未有的高度。例如,涡轮增压技术的应用使得燃烧室能够在更高的压力下工作,从而提高燃烧效率。同时,通过采用先进的材料和制造工艺,如使用耐高温合金和精密铸造技术,可以进一步提升燃烧室的性能。此外,现代燃烧室还引入了各种传感器和控制系统,以实时监测和调整燃烧过程,确保最佳的燃烧效果。

# 哈希表优化:数据存储与检索的利器

燃烧室与哈希表优化:一场速度与智慧的较量

哈希表是一种高效的数据结构,用于存储和检索大量数据。它的核心思想是通过哈希函数将数据映射到一个固定大小的数组中,从而实现快速的查找操作。哈希表优化的目标是提高数据存储和检索的速度,减少内存占用,并确保数据的一致性和完整性。

燃烧室与哈希表优化:一场速度与智慧的较量

在计算机科学领域,哈希表的应用无处不在。例如,在数据库系统中,哈希表可以用于快速查找记录;在搜索引擎中,哈希表可以用于索引和检索网页内容;在缓存系统中,哈希表可以用于快速访问常用数据。为了实现高效的哈希表操作,需要解决几个关键问题:

燃烧室与哈希表优化:一场速度与智慧的较量

1. 哈希函数的选择:一个好的哈希函数应该能够将数据均匀地分布到哈希表中,减少冲突的概率。常见的哈希函数包括简单模法、平方取中法等。

2. 冲突解决策略:当两个不同的键映射到同一个位置时,需要采用适当的冲突解决策略。常见的策略包括链地址法、开放地址法等。

燃烧室与哈希表优化:一场速度与智慧的较量

3. 负载因子的控制:负载因子是指哈希表中已存储元素的数量与哈希表大小的比例。当负载因子过高时,冲突的概率会增加,影响检索速度。因此,需要适时调整哈希表的大小,以保持合理的负载因子。

# 燃烧室与哈希表优化的隐秘联系

燃烧室与哈希表优化:一场速度与智慧的较量

尽管燃烧室和哈希表优化看似风马牛不相及,但它们在追求极致性能和效率方面有着惊人的相似之处。燃烧室通过优化设计和材料选择来提高燃料燃烧效率,而哈希表优化则通过精心设计的哈希函数和冲突解决策略来提高数据检索速度。两者都强调了对细节的关注和对性能的极致追求。

在实际应用中,燃烧室和哈希表优化可以相互借鉴。例如,在汽车工业中,可以通过引入先进的传感器和控制系统来实时监测和调整燃烧过程,类似于在哈希表中引入动态调整机制来优化数据存储和检索。同样,在计算机科学领域,可以通过引入更高效的哈希函数和冲突解决策略来提高数据处理速度,类似于在燃烧室中引入更先进的材料和技术来提高燃烧效率。

燃烧室与哈希表优化:一场速度与智慧的较量

# 结语

燃烧室与哈希表优化虽然来自不同的领域,但它们在追求极致性能和效率方面有着惊人的相似之处。通过深入研究和不断优化,我们可以不断提升这两者的性能,为人类社会带来更多的便利和进步。无论是内燃机的心脏还是数据存储与检索的利器,它们都在不断地推动着科技的进步和发展。

燃烧室与哈希表优化:一场速度与智慧的较量

通过本文的探讨,我们不仅了解了燃烧室和哈希表优化的基本原理和应用,还发现了它们之间的隐秘联系。未来,随着科技的不断发展,相信这两者将在更多领域发挥更大的作用,为人类社会带来更多的惊喜和变革。